RIGOROUS DERIVATION OF A HYPERBOLIC MODEL FOR TAYLOR DISPERSION [PDF]
In this paper, we upscale the classical convection-diffusion equation in a narrow slit. We suppose that the transport parameters are such that we are in Taylor's regime, i.e. we deal with dominant Péclet numbers. In contrast to the classical work of Taylor, we undertake a rigorous derivation of the upscaled hyperbolic dispersion equation.
